Air flow volume and velocity are amplified by the air taken in from the combed teeth of the nozzle tip and multiplier orifice. According to our experimental measured value, Flow Velocity is approximately 1.5 times or more of Standard Type (AFTSP15).

QFeatures Able to spray fi ne mists by mixing fl uid and air at the same time. (Produces fi ner particles than the Spray Nozzles on P.1476 ~ 1477.) Compact, lightweight and useable in small space. Fluid or air fl ow rate becomes adjustable by adjusting pressure. Particle diameter gets fi ner as air percentage (air-water volume ratio) gets higher.

QPrinciple of OperationFluid and air are mixed in the nozzle.
